Neighborhood Overview

Brisbane, California, is a small city nestled between San Bruno Mountain and the San Francisco Bay. Lipman Middle School is situated in the heart of this community, making it easily accessible. The primary access route is US-101, which runs parallel to the bay and connects Brisbane to San Francisco and the Peninsula. For those arriving by air, San Francisco International Airport (SFO) is the closest major airport, typically a 15-20 minute drive depending on traffic. Public transportation options are available, with SamTrans bus lines serving the area, though many visitors opt for ride-sharing services or personal vehicles for convenience. Navigating Brisbane itself is straightforward due to its compact size; understanding the local street layout before arrival can help optimize your route and minimize delays, especially on event days when local streets may see increased activity. Planning your arrival to account for potential event-day traffic, particularly if a large event coincides with typical commute times, is always a wise strategy.

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winter in Brisbane brings cool temperatures, with highs often in the 50s and lows in the 40s Fahrenheit. Expect frequent rain showers and overcast skies. Visitors should pack layers, including waterproof jackets and umbrellas, and plan for potentially damp fields that could affect game schedules or require appropriate footwear for walking around the venue.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Spring and early summer offer a transition to warmer, drier weather. Daytime temperatures typically range from the 60s to low 70s Fahrenheit. While sunshine becomes more frequent, occasional morning fog, especially closer to the coast, is common. These months are generally ideal for outdoor sports, with comfortable conditions for athletes and spectators alike.

☀️

Mid-summer

Mid-summer in Brisbane is characterized by warm, generally dry days, often reaching the high 70s Fahrenheit, though inland areas can get warmer. Coastal fog can still roll in, particularly in the mornings and evenings, keeping temperatures moderate. It’s a great time for outdoor events, but sunscreen and light hydration are recommended, especially for those spending extended periods in the sun.

🍂

Fall season

Fall brings a pleasant return to cooler temperatures, with highs typically in the 60s Fahrenheit. The weather is often crisp and clear, making it another prime season for outdoor athletic competitions. While rain chances increase towards late fall, early autumn usually provides excellent conditions for games and spectating with comfortable, mild weather.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ain is a frequent occurrence during the winter months and can appear at other times of the year. Snow is extremely rare in Brisbane due to its mild climate. Heavy rainfall can lead to delays or cancellations of outdoor events, so it's wise to check event status updates. Visitors should always be prepared for potential wet conditions by packing appropriate rain gear and footwear.
